Class 9 students ‘thrashed by seniors’ for refusing to clean hostel in Balasore; probe begins

In Balasore's Banabhuin Ashram School, Class 10 students reportedly attacked Class 9 peers for not cleaning the hostel. Parents lodged complaints, prompting an investigation.

A shocking incident of student violence has been reported from Banabhuin Ashram School in Nilagiri block of Balasore district, Odisha. Allegations have surfaced that Class 10 students brutally assaulted more than 20 Class 9 students after they refused to clean the hostel premises on Tuesday.

The incident has sparked outrage among parents, who have lodged a formal complaint with the headmistress of the school.

Incident Details and Allegations

According to reports, the Class 10 students had instructed their juniors from Class 9 to clean the hostel on the previous day. However, when the younger students refused to comply with the order, the seniors allegedly attacked them with sticks in a group assault. The victims reportedly suffered injuries; the parents of the affected students have strongly condemned the act, demanding strict action against those responsible.

Speaking to the media, parents expressed deep concern over the safety and discipline in the school. 

“I have seen my son and the injury marks on his body,” alleged a parent.

School Administration Refutes Allegation

Following the complaints, the district welfare officer visited the school to investigate the matter. Meanwhile, the headmistress of the institution has denied the allegations, stating that the incident is being exaggerated. She maintained that no serious assault actually took place and that the situation was under control.

The Headmistress of the school said, “All the allegations are completely baseless and the students are also refuting them. There has been no attack. Whoever has given the information, it has been done to defame the school.”

Authorities Launch Investigation

In response to the growing concerns, district administration officials, including the district welfare officer, have launched an inquiry. They have begun interaction with students, staff members, and eyewitnesses to verify the claims and gather evidence.
